Understanding the Heart Shape
Creating the heart shape for these bagels can be a fun challenge, especially if you’re new to shaping dough. When rolling the dough into a rope, aim for an even thickness to ensure it bakes uniformly. Remember that both ends should be twisted tightly to form a clear heart shape. If your dough is sticky, lightly flour your hands or the surface to prevent it from clinging. This technique not only gives them a delightful shape but also helps maintain the bagel's tender texture during boiling and baking.
When you shape the bagels, it’s important to remember the dough will rise slightly, making the heart shape puff up a bit in the oven. To achieve a good definition in the shape, don’t hesitate to use your fingers to refine the heart outline before boiling. A well-shaped bagel not only looks great but also provides a perfect canvas for your decorative cream cheese spread.
The Role of Beet Juice
Beet juice is a fantastic natural coloring agent in this recipe. When adding it to the cream cheese, start with a small amount and gradually increase it. This allows you to control the depth of color without overpowering the flavor. Beet juice adds a subtle earthiness, enhancing the taste without being too intrusive, making it an ideal addition for a pleasant creamy spread.
If you’re looking for alternatives to beet juice due to dietary preferences or unavailability, consider using pomegranate juice for a similar color effect, or even a few drops of red food coloring if you want to avoid taste variations. Just remember, the key is to adjust the sweetness by balancing with a little extra honey in the mix if using a different liquid sweetener.
Ingredients
For the Bagels
- 4 cups all-purpose flour
- 1 tablespoon sugar
- 2 teaspoons salt
- 1 packet instant yeast (2 1/4 teaspoons)
- 1 ½ cups warm water
- 1 tablespoon baking soda
For the Cream Cheese Spread
- 8 oz cream cheese, softened
- 1-2 tablespoons beet juice
- 2 tablespoons honey
- Sprinkles or edible decorations (optional)
Instructions
Prepare the Dough
In a large bowl, combine flour, sugar, salt, and instant yeast. Gradually add warm water and mix until a sticky dough forms. Knead for about 10 minutes until smooth.
Shape the Bagels
Divide the dough into 12 equal pieces. Roll each piece into a rope about 12 inches long, then shape it into a heart by forming a loop and twisting the ends together.
Boil the Bagels
Bring a large pot of water to a boil and add baking soda. Boil each bagel for about 1-2 minutes on each side. Remove and place on a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
Bake the Bagels
Preheat your oven to 425°F (220°C). Bake the bagels for 20-25 minutes until golden brown. Allow them to cool on a wire rack.
Prepare the Spread
In a medium bowl, mix softened cream cheese, beet juice, and honey until well combined. Adjust the beet juice to achieve the desired color.
Serve
Spread the pink cream cheese on the cooled bagels and decorate with sprinkles if desired. Enjoy your Fancy Valentine’s Day Bagels!

Storage Tips
These Fancy Valentine’s Day Bagels can be stored at room temperature for up to 2 days once cooled completely. If you want to keep them fresh longer, consider freezing them. To freeze, wrap each bagel tightly in plastic wrap and then place them in a freezer-safe bag. They can be stored in the freezer for up to 2 months, and you can toast them directly from frozen to revitalize their chewy texture.
To reheat the bagels, simply take out what you need and bake them at 350°F (175°C) for about 8-10 minutes until warmed through. This helps maintain their soft interior and crispy exterior. If you've already spread them with cream cheese, opt to reheat them without the spread and add it afterwards to avoid altering the texture.

Questions About Recipes
→ Can I make these bagels ahead of time?
Yes! You can prepare the bagels and store them in an airtight container for up to 2 days, or freeze them for longer storage.
→ What if I don’t have beet juice?
You can use food coloring or simply leave the cream cheese plain – it’ll still taste great!
→ Are these bagels good for breakfast?
Absolutely! They make a fun and festive breakfast option that everyone will love.
→ Can I use whole wheat flour instead?
Yes, you can substitute part of the all-purpose flour with whole wheat flour, but the texture might be denser.
